The dairy cattle sector in Türkiye is a strategically important component of animal production and therefore requires the establishment of sustainability in economic, social, and environmental dimensions. While the average lactation yield per cow in European Union countries is approximately 6.5 tons, this value in Türkiye has remained around 3 tons for many years. However, due to the increase in the number of purebred and crossbred cows over the last decade, the average milk yield has improved; in 2012, the yield was 2.5 tons/year, rising to around 3.2 tons/year in 2019. Although this trend is positive in terms of reducing the environmental load, it remains well below EU averages. The main constraints on the sector’s sustainability performance are the small-scale farm structure, high feed costs, fluctuations in raw milk prices, lack of environmental infrastructure, and limited access to modern technology. The inability of small farms to invest in modernization, the rapid increase in feed prices compared to inflation, and the decline in the number of dairy cows threaten the economic sustainability of the sector. From an environmental perspective, manure management and pasture utilization remain significant problems, especially in small-scale farms. To achieve sustainability, it is essential to promote economies of scale through cooperatives and producer organizations, increase forage crop production, expand pasture rehabilitation programs, encourage the adoption of environmentally friendly technologies, and strengthen training and extension activities. Integrated policies in this regard will not only enhance producer welfare but also support the sector’s long-term competitiveness.
